What next for Sunderland after Jack Ross sacking?

Once they chose to sack Jack Ross after 17 months in charge of the Black 28, sunderland are looking for their 11th supervisor in 10 years. But what exactly do they need today?
Ross was dismissed together with Sunderland sixth in Sky Bet League One after 11 games, on Tuesday, and the club are now looking for a new leadership.
The feeling of doubt is a familiar one for Sunderland lovers. The club was around for a downward trajectory since their relegation from the Premier League at 2017. However they have been able to turn the tidewith owners Stewart Donald and securing their future, and Charlie Methven attracting an air of positivity back to the team.
The appointment of Ross in May 2018, in theory, was what Sunderland. A gifted young and ambitious director, who had been educated and eloquent regarding the club.
Ross time started rather tumultuously, with a squad and players stuck on huge Premier League wages and contracts.
However, that the 43-year-old constructed a competitive and strong team which, on paper, must have been easily capable of automatic promotion back to the Championship at the first time of asking and overcame this hardship.
The Black Cats began the effort but their kind dipped, following scorer Josh Maja signed for Bordeaux. They attained that the EFL Trophy final but were beaten on penalties by Portsmouth. The season ended in dramatic fashion, as Ross guys succumbed in the final, which condemned them to some other season in the next tier to some last-minute Charlton target.
Sunderland fans saw as a significant failure last years failed promotion attempt, but theMackem loyal seemed encouraging of the decision to stay with Ross for a second campaign, although with the caveat of advertising being a minimum requirement of Donald.
In the summertime, the team dropped some crucial and powerful characters in the room. Captain George Honeyman and longest-serving player Lee Cattermole equally went to pastures new, as well as seasoned full-backs Bryan Oviedo, Reece James and Adam Matthews.
League One replacements such as Conor McLaughlin, George Dobson and Jordan Willis were introduced in, in an attempt to build a more robust and balanced aspect to compete at the third tier.
With his players and Ross apparently experiencing a hangover the season did not get off to the best of starts.
The last straw for those fans was their recent 1-1 draw with Bolton Wanderers. This was the very first time there appeared to be a collective acrimony from the off end towards the manager.
Anger turned to apathy following Saturdays 2-0 defeat away to Lincoln City, with lots of the away support leaving the ground after the Imps moment.
Sunderland fan podcastWise Men Say submitted a Rossin-or-out poll on Twitter following the sport – the outcomes of which were an 86 percent against the Scot.
Donald, who has done his best to reconnect with all the fan-base listened to the cries and also brought Ross reign to an end.
I think Jack Ross did OK as boss, but I only feel like he was a tiny bit too relaxed in his mannerisms, said former Sunderland striker Stephen Elliot.
Sometimes it looked like the team had that little bit extra in games to have wins. Games used to fizzle out.
I believe he awakened his squad because of that he fought to obtain a settled starting 11.
One of Ross trademarks in his Sunderland tenure, was that the glut of 1-1 draws and collapse to kill games off when his side was in control. However he didnt have a good listing on paper, achieving the third-highest triumph percentage of any boss in Sunderlands history and only dropping one match at the Stadium of Light.
Elliot considers the decision of Donald.
I believe that it was the ideal time to part ways with Jack, since I think if he had stayed it might have been a second unsuccessful promotion bid. I really do think Jack will have heard a good deal during his time as manager, and can go on and be a victory elsewhere since he appears to be a excellent guy.
Paul Cook and gareth Ainsworth are on the shortlist of Sunderland to substitute Ross as manager, the latter of anideal candidate.
I think Sunderland desire a supervisor that has expertise in getting promotions and handling clubs with higher demand from supporters, said Elliot.
Mick McCarthy or even Roy Keane could be excellent for me since they know the club, however, if they had to punish someone in current league management, I believe Paul Cook would be an ideal candidate.
He did some terrific work in Pompey, in which there was huge pressure by fans, after which at Wigan for the past couple of seasons.
Unlike during previous regimes, the following Sunderland director will soon be coming into a club that is somewhat stable, having a squad and at a good position in the table. This doesnt deter from the fact that this appointment is a must for the club, and its one they cant become wrong.
The club should make sure this appointment would be the correct one, said Elliot.
The club has to be at the top two divisions minimum, because its supporters deserve so much more than what they have received in the previous three or four seasons.
A hero is required and the next man appointed has to be that protagonist, as languishing at the third tier for more could be a tragedy for this huge club.

Preston’s Daniel Johnson and Swansea’s Steve Cooper win Sky Bet Championship August awards

Preston midfielder Daniel Johnson has been Appointed the Sky Bet Championship Player of the Month.

Four goals and three assists that Preston director Alex Neil was right to hand a more advanced role to Johnson. The reversal of position has given his passes impact because he brings imagination.
Johnson said:”On a personal level I am delighted to get the award, but minus the boys this would not have been achievable, so credit to them as well.
“I’ve been very pleased with the beginning of the year, however there is still a long way to proceed; hopefully I can keep up this form and continue to aid the team. I love to play at that position high up the pitch, so at which I can contribute with aids and targets.”
Swansea director Steve Cooper was appointed the Sky Bet Championship Manager of the Month for August.
New to senior administration and without Oli McBurnie and Daniel James, the stars of last year’s group, Cooper’s accomplishment to 16 points from a possible 18 in leading Swansea unbeaten and the top of the Championship is just nothing short of incredible.
Cooper explained:”This award is not about an individual – it is a manifestation of their hard work and effort put in not only by the players but the coaching staff and everyone connected to the club.
“In the little bit of time I have been here, it’s obvious to me that each and every person working with this football club is so driven and passionate to assist Swansea City progress.
“Results-wise it’s been a great beginning for people, and I’m delighted for everybody none more so than the fans since they’ve been amazing.
“We are only six games in so we aren’t getting removed. The challenge for everyone now is to stay focused and keep working hard to make sure our good beginning is more than that.”
Supervisor: Paul Lambert, Ipswich
Ipswich manager Paul Lambert has been named the Sky Bet League One Manager of the Month for August.
Turning a mentality around is not easy. Ipswich won just five games a year, yet they managed four victories and picked up 14 points. Lambert’s beliefs in his players is grabbing.
Lambert explained:”It’s great to get the award but it is a collective for everybody involved. From the service behind me from the team was fantastic. The players are performing every week and when they do that, you get the plaudits.”
Player: Peterborough, Marcus Maddison
Peterborough midfielder Marcus Maddison was appointed the Sky Bet League One Player of the Month.
August attracted three goals and six assists to its midfielder. Maddison enhanced as the month went to the point at which he was unplayable against both of whom he scored stunning kicks.
Maddison said:”It is an award that I haven’t won previously, so I am very happy that I’ve been given this award.
“It does mean a lot. I have had a fantastic beginning to this season, I have thought in my team-mates, the supervisor was brilliant with me and I would say I am not really at full fitness yet, so to win the award off the back of this, is fantastic. Hopefully I can continue my shape and the group could take that form forward.”
Supervisor: Exeter, Matt Taylor
Exeter manager Matt Taylor was named the Sky Bet League Two Manager of the Month.
Three times in August his side plundered a goal in the last five minutes of a game. That turned an normal beginning to an outstanding individual with 14 points from six games.Taylor has his players fit and hungry to mount a marketing challenge.
Taylor explained:”It’s been a great month, but that is all down to the players. I have got and then it’s because the consequences are there, if there is a supervisor awarded the director of the month – and that’s down to the players.
“You need to keep on playing well, you would like to keep on picking up points. Where the emphasis had been on the chances to come in the upcoming few months, we had a private meeting, and we’ve got to take advantage of them.
“The lads seem to be enjoying their football and their coaching. They are working hard, but sport is strange, and it changes. A bit of luck here and there, which we’ve had so far this year, but the performances will need to keep on building and I’m going to continue asking for more out of that collection ”
Player: James Hanson, Grimsby
Grimsby striker James Hanson has been called the Sky Bet League Two Player of the Month.
Strikers just need to be loved and in Blundell Park, Hanson was made the focus of this Grimsby assault – handed the source of crosses where he thrives. Five goals and two assists in August contained a towering header.
Hanson explained:”When you come to a new club you always attempt to hit the ground running, and mercifully I have done that so much better. I have managed to get five goals and three assists and, what’s more, the team has started.
“I’m thrilled to receive this, and it only shows how well we are doing as a team also, along with the gaffer was in the nominees for the Director of the Month award. So it only shows that we’re on the right track, and we have started how we wanted to start.”

Ive been trying to figure out a betting system for tennis….

As bettors we sometimes tend to overcomplicate things, I believe. Theres virtue in maintaining it as straightforward as possible. With that said, I took a very simple strategy and tried to ascertain what could happen if we were to bet on every underdog of every tournament. I looked at close to 1200 matches and I didn’t bet on games were the odds were even or where there wasn’t a underdog with favorable odds. Out of 15 Women’s tournaments should you bet 10 dollars on every underdog you would be up 1288 after those tournaments. Out of 35 men’s tournaments you’d be up 3730. Because I wrote a lot of them on 18, I want to go back over the mens outcomes and some are chicken scratch. So some numbers are off but I tend to think at max its a -10% margin. In any event, the bit of research I did reasoned that approximately 8-10% would be yielded by gambling on all underdogs in every tournament. While most bettors arent satisfied with this kind of yield I personally would be satisfied with a guaranteed way to make money. This system certainly isn’t perfect and sick need to go over again and examine more tourneys then put all the men’s matches in a spreadsheet like I did to the women but I believe strict adherence to my view will yield positive effects in the long term. What are your guys thoughts? Anyone have any experience? Additionally, for what its worth tracked 4 months of Nfl from 2014 and you would also be convinced if you went with the all underdog strat. Certainly 4 weeks does not mean anything but I think its worth studying. Thanks for looking.
Edit: ok I calculated 30 more tourneys. I took the outcomes from 2012 and 2013 and picked at 15 tourneys. You’d wind up 1125 Should you bet on every underdog in these tourneys. If you bet 10 on every underdog in 2013 you’ll be up 995.3 throughout that interval.

Ireland centre Chris Farrell defends project players in Rugby World Cup squad

Chris Farrell has mounted a staunch defence of the World project players of Ireland, insisting in committing to his homeland, CJ Stander and Bundee Aki’s case has been adopted by Jean Kleyn.
South Africa-born Kleyn earned his Ireland cap just two weeks later qualifying residency, and has since turned lock Devin Toner out to visit the World Cup in Japan.
Munster center Farrell hailed the overseas-born nucleus of Ireland for forging an integral part of their communities and not just claiming victory on the field, but also devoting their own lives.
While Farrell said Auckland-born Aki has worked tirelessly to make himself part of this Galway fabric in his period with Connacht stander declares the town home and is an honorary international ambassador for Limerick.
“Bundee and CJ, specifically, have done so much for not only Irish but their states,” said Farrell.
“I’ve walked the streets of Galway with Bundee and it is chaos, he is such a leader down there and has done so much for the state.
“CJ is not any different in Munster, they have been around here for a long, long time and also their families have grown up . CJ has ever a baby girl here and they have fitted so well.
“They add so much to the team and also Jean Kleyn will soon be no different, particularly as he settles into a lengthier period. I think it’s fantastic to have them.
“Folks from Ireland have a proud history of having the bravery to move around the planet, we have already been doing it for years and years.
“So perhaps it that makes them a bit more Irish for doing exactly the exact same.”
By leaving his native state Ulster for Grenoble in 2014 farrell understands all about the guts and start with risked every possibility of a Test career.
The 26-year-old made peace.
But rather than end his Test opportunity, three years in France demonstrated his very making. Farrell returned to Munster and Ireland prepared, battle-hardened and more ripe for international rugby and all its rigours.
Today he’s forced his way into boss Joe Schmidt’s final 31-man World Cup squad, in which he will also play a role.
Ireland will start their Pool A effort against Scotland using Farrell itching for cracking on September 22, from Yokohama.
“As soon as I moved into France I believed the fantasy of playing for Ireland had gone” said Farrell, talking on behalf of Vodafone.
“And then to return and get my very first cap and also get my very first game at the Six Nations: each time that I sit back and look at those milestones, I reflect on it and then think’I never believed this would happen’.
“It has kept that portfolio of all’never believed it’d happen’ climbing to the point.
“Hopefully this continues and I can make more of these. It’s been an incredible journey. It truly makes the decision to return to Ireland worthwhile.
“One hundred percent, visiting France was the building of me, getting out of my comfort zone. I learned a lot in France. It was all down to game time.
“You do not learn unless you are out there enjoying, being put in situations you’re uncomfortable with, studying about the go.
“That was massive to the making of me. I consider my time in France the portion of my career which made me that I am today, made me the player. That is definitely a part of what’s got me here.”
